‘RESONANT TERRITORIALISATIONS’ is an experimental spatial sound installation that orchestrates field recordings and diverse sound fragments into a multi-layered soundscape across four speakers. A strong base sound sourced from the line demarcation machine of a football pitch travels sequentially through the speakers, grounding the composition and adding an embodied layer.

The audio excerpts and recordings used are listed on the right. Together, these sounds produce a charged acoustic territory shaped by politicised events of instrumentalisation, narrative negotiation, and governance through football.




FIELD RECORDINGS: AMSTERDAM [NOVEMBER 10, 2024] Illegalised pro-Palestine demonstration, “Amsterdam says no to genocide”, Dam Square. FIELD RECORDINGS: AMSTERDAM [NOVEMBER 6, 2024] Taxi and car horns in the evening before the football match between AFC Ajax and Tel Aviv Maccabi. FIELD RECORDINGS: AMSTERDAM [NOVEMBER 7, 2024] Tel Aviv Maccabi supporters on the Dam square on the day of the UEFA football match against Ajax (November 7, 2024) LINE DEMARCATION MACHINE: FOOTBALL FIELD [JUNE, 2024] “ White as the marker, and the eraser” — Yara Sharif, on the act of rendering into an invisible state, in the context of Israeli (architectural) occupation of Palestine. OUTTAKES: FIFA STATUTES [1992, 2016, 2024] Excerpts from different editions of FIFA’s and the IOC’s governing documents and definitions. NATION-STATES DRAWN FROM THE LOTTERY FOR INTERNATIONAL FOOTBALL TOURNAMENTS Including Palestine, Kurdistan, Kosovo, Hong Kong, Taiwan (called out as Chinese Taipei), and Northern Ireland.
